What is the outside diameter of single-mode and multimode fiber claddings?

Explanation:
Cladding diameter is standardized at 125 micrometers for both single-mode and multimode optical fibers. The cladding is the outer glass layer around the core that keeps light guided by total internal reflection, and its diameter is kept consistent (125 μm) so connectors, splices, and components can align properly. The question is asking for the diameter of the claddings themselves, not the protective polymer coating that sits outside the cladding. That coating adds extra thickness, making the overall fiber diameter larger, but the cladding remains 125 μm. The other numbers aren’t the standard cladding size for typical telecom fibers.
